Y2 is a 90nm GPU and is used on the Zephyr_B motherboard. It is the successor to Y1. Improvements were made which shrunk the physical size of the die. The eDRAM was unchanged.

Specifications

GPU

  • 500Mhz clock speed
  • 48 floating-point vector processors divided into 3 dynamically scheduled SIMD groups (16 each)
  • Unified shader architecture
  • 16 texture addressing units
  • 16 texture filtering units
  • 8 pixel rendering pipelines
  • Direct access to CPU L2 cache
  • B13L or B14L stepping
  • 90nm process

eDRAM (Edifis)

  • 10MB 256GB/s eDRAM
  • Contains logic for:
    • 4-sample anti-aliasing
    • Alpha compositing
    • Color
    • Z/stencil buffering
  • ES3 (C00) stepping
  • 90nm process

Details

A Korean Y2
A B14L Y2

The PCIe ballout was de-swizzled (flipped) for the Zephyr_B motherboard, making this chip incompatible earlier motherboards. It uses the Edifis eDRAM. This chip contains a design defect in which low Tg underfill is used to support the bumps. This causes reliability issues and premature failure of the chip. No versions with higher Tg underfill were produced. Thus, no versions of this chip are known to be reliable.
